In this study, N,N’-(dodecane-1,12-diyl)bis(2,4-dichlorobenzamide) and N,N’-(dodecane-1,12-diyl)bis(4-bromobenzamide) as new bis-benzamides were synthesized by reaction of 1,12-diaminododecane and two different acyl chloride compounds in 88% and 92% yield, respectively. Their molecular structures were characterized using 1H NMR, 13C NMR and FT-IR techniques. Antibacterial activities of the synthesized compounds were screened against Staphylococcus aureus ATCC 25923 and Escherichia coli ATCC 25922 strains. Moreover, photophysical properties of the products in CH2Cl2 and CHCl3 were investigated using UV-vis spectroscopy. The compound 3a exhibited positive solvatochromism about 31 nm by increasing of solvent polarity.
